how the crap do i get them out of my tank?!?

my krib fry are now about 1 cm long and my LFS has said that's big enough to acept them. but i've got no clue on how to go about getting them out of the tank--it's got a lot of hiding spots. any tips and tricks from the experts?
 
Good luck!

How secure are their hiding spots? You can syphon the the fry out, or sometimes you can lift entire hiding spots right out of the tank, fish and all. You may, in the end, need to remove all the decor that lends itself to hiding spots. Impossible to say what would work best without seeing the tank.
 
I wouldn't syphon them, I accidently ran a goldfish fry through once and it got stuck belly up alive for a couple days seems fine now but, doesn't seem safe
 
I've done it before with cichlids without problems - they go for a ride. Course if you're not comfortable with it then don't do it.
 
try to catch them next time you feed them, that seems easiest. cause then they are out of their hiding spots.
